**Job Summary**

Free Play for Kids is seeking enthusiastic, community-minded Welcome to Play Assistant Coaches to support programming for newcomer youth and families. This role is ideal for individuals who enjoy working with children, love sports and recreation, and can communicate in Kinyarwanda, Somali, Tigrinya, or any African language.

The Welcome to Play Assistant Coach will help create a safe, inclusive, and engaging environment where newcomer children and families can build confidence, make connections, and feel a sense of belonging through sport, movement, and play.

If you speak Kinyarwanda, Somali, Tigrinya, or any African language, enjoy working with kids, and are passionate about helping newcomer families feel at home, we’d love to hear from you.

**Education & Qualifications**
- Fluency in Kinyarwanda, Somali, Tigrinya, or any African language (spoken and written proficiency preferred)
- Previous coaching or youth recreation experience
- Interest in physical literacy, child development, and community-building
- Standard First Aid & CPR (or willing to obtain)
- Up-to-date Criminal Record Check & Vulnerable Sector Check required
- Experience working with newcomer or refugee youth and families is a strong asset
- Valid driver’s license and access to a reliable vehicle is a asset

**Key Responsibilities**
- Assist with setup, delivery, and supervision of games, drills, and group activities
- Help create a fun, safe, and inclusive space for children from diverse backgrounds
- Use language skills (Kinyarwanda, Somali, Tigrinya, or other African languages) to support communication with children and families, including basic translation and interpretation as needed
- Build positive relationships with newcomer families and act as a cultural bridge when appropriate
- Model positive behavior and leadership for children and peers
- Collaborate with other Assistant Coaches and Free Play staff
- Represent Free Play’s values and commitment to equity, inclusion, and reconciliation

**Skills & Knowledge**
- Culturally responsive, compassionate, and welcoming
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ills
- Enthusiastic, playful, and confident in leading activities
- Able to work well with others and follow directions
- Commitment to creating safe and inclusive spaces for all kids
- Able to speak and connect respectfully with newcomer families

**Position Conditions**
- This is a part-time paid position, approximately 10 - 15 hours per week
- Typical hours are Monday - Friday from 3:00 PM to 6:00 PM
- Work takes place in recreation facilities across Edmonton
- Free Play for Kids respectfully operates on Treaty 6 territory, a traditional gathering place for diverse Indigenous peoples including the Cree, Blackfoot, Métis, Nakota Sioux, Iroquois, Dene, Ojibway/Saulteaux/Anishinaabe, Inuit, and many others whose histories, languages, and cultures continue to influence our community._

**Job Type**: Part-time

Pay: $18.00 per hour

Expected hours: 10 - 15 per week
